防锈防护组合技术在装备器材防锈封存中的应用

摘    要:目的介绍防锈防护组合技术。方法通过典型装备器材防锈封存应用说明组合技术的特点、内容和效果,并进一步提出装备器材防锈防护技术包装的发展趋势。结果防锈-缓冲-阻隔包装技术已经在装备器材封存中广泛应用,现已形成标准化;以气相防锈棒为核心的组合封存技术已在火炮封存中成功应用,并得到权威部门鉴定和认可;气相防锈、干燥和除氧组合技术用于枪械封存包装,封存期可达10年以上。结论通过对装备器材防锈防护技术包装发展趋势进行分析和展望,提出装备快速反应、包装轻量化、材料多功能化、效果可视化和封存技术组合化是未来的发展方向。

关 键 词:防锈  防护  封存  气相防锈

Application of the Rust Protection Combination Technology in the Equipment Preservation

Abstract:Objective To introduce the combination technique in the rust prevention. Methods By the application of the combination technique in the rust prevention of typical equipments, we introduced the feature, content and results, and further proposed the development trend in the rust protection packaging of equipment. Results Rust prevention, buffering and barrier packaging combination technique is widely used in equipment preservation and has been standardized. The combination preservation technique with the VCI stick as the core was successfully used in artillery and passed the certification of authority department. The combination technique of VCI, drying and deoxidizing was used in preservation packaging of guns, with a prevention period reaching more than 10 years. Conclusion This paper presented an analysis and outlook of the rust protection of equipment and proposed developing direction to fast reaction of equipment, light weight in packaging, multi-function of materials,visual effects and combination technique.
Keywords:rust prevention  protection  preservation  VCI
